Delay Optimization of a Federated Learning-based UAV-aided IoT network

Abstract

This paper explores the integration of power splitting(PS) simultaneous wireless information and power transfer (SWIPT) architecture and federated learning (FL) in Internet of Things (IoT) networks. The use of SWIPT allows power-constrained devices to simultaneously harvest energy and transmit data, addressing the energy limitations faced by IoT devices. The proposed scenario involves an Unmanned Arial Vehicle (UAV) serving as the base station (BS) and edge server, aggregating weight updates from IoT devices and unicasting aggregated updates to each device. The results demonstrate the feasibility of FL in IoT scenarios, ensuring communication efficiency without depleting device batteries.
